Output 3d8c61c2383c2159fe6c59a85652cd49f976c1623c32c48c833cceb025c95f69:0

value
2452752
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8856c02632d11f4bce9c0caf4895d1b11abeb1de OP_EQUALVERIFY OP_CHECKSIG
address
1DRtpdFrL6S9ke3JpGmgkeaxAMUEJBmeGo
transaction
3d8c61c2383c2159fe6c59a85652cd49f976c1623c32c48c833cceb025c95f69
confirmations
276477
spent
true